+;; Write buffer
+;
+; Strictly, we should model a 4-deep write buffer for ARM7xx based chips
+;
+; The write buffer on some of the arm6 processors is hard to model exactly.
+; There is room in the buffer for up to two addresses and up to eight words
+; of memory, but the two needn't be split evenly.  When writing the two
+; addresses are fully pipelined.  However, a read from memory that is not
+; currently in the cache will block until the writes have completed.
+; It is normally the case that FCLK and MCLK will be in the ratio 2:1, so
+; writes will take 2 FCLK cycles per word, if FCLK and MCLK are asynchronous
+; (they aren't allowed to be at present) then there is a startup cost of 1MCLK
+; cycle to add as well.
+(define_cpu_unit "write_buf" "arm")
+
+;; Write blockage unit
+;
+; The write_blockage unit models (partially), the fact that reads will stall
+; until the write buffer empties.
+; The f_mem_r and r_mem_f could also block, but they are to the stack,
+; so we don't model them here
+(define_cpu_unit "write_blockage" "arm")
